Overview

The Mughals built gardens as earthly visions of paradise, and Lahore’s finest — the terraced, fountain-filled Shalimar Gardens laid out for Shah Jahan in 1641 — is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. This relaxed half-day pairs Shalimar with other green and tomb-set spaces: the colonial-era Bagh-e-Jinnah (Lawrence Gardens) and the garden settings of Jahangir’s and Noor Jahan’s tombs.

It’s the calmest tour we offer — ideal for a hot afternoon, older travellers, or anyone craving space and shade between the monuments.

Itinerary

  1. Shalimar Gardens (UNESCO)Three descending terraces, marble pavilions and (historically) 400+ fountains.
  2. Bagh-e-JinnahThe leafy colonial-era park with its botanical garden and old library.
  3. Tomb gardens (optional)The garden settings of Jahangir’s and Noor Jahan’s tombs at Shahdara.
